Moon Dong-ju, who started the final game with Ryu Jung-il’s fate on the line, worked out of a bases-loaded jam in the first inning.

South Korea will play Chinese Taipei in the baseball final of the Hangzhou 2022 Asian Games on Sunday (Sept. 7) at the Shaoxing Baseball Stadium in Zhejiang, China. Moon has been selected as the starting pitcher.

The second-year pitcher went 8-0 in April this year with a fastball that reached 160 kilometers per hour, the highest by a Korean pitcher in the KBO. He ended the season early in September and had plenty of time to rest and prepare for the Asian Games. He started the second game of the Group B preliminary round against Chinese Taipei on Feb. 2 and pitched relatively well, allowing two runs on four hits with one walk and three strikeouts in four innings, but was unable to get any help from his offense and suffered the loss.

South Korea’s starting lineup was second baseman Kim Hye-sung, center fielder Choi Ji-hoon, right fielder Yoon Dong-hee, third baseman Noh Si-hwan, first baseman Moon Bo-kyung, designated hitter Kang Baek-ho, shortstop Kim Ju-won, catcher Kim Hyung-joon and left fielder Kim Sung-yoon.메이저놀이터

Chinese Taipei’s batting order is shortstop Tseng Chong-hsiao, left fielder Lin Zhiwei, designated hitter Lin Li, right fielder Lin An-kou, first baseman Wu Yi-ting, third baseman Lin Zhihao, second baseman Li Hao-yu, center fielder Shen Hao-wei, and catcher Lin Zha-jung. The starting pitcher was left-hander Lin Yumin.

In the first inning, Moon gave up a double to Zheng Zhongjie over the center field fence. Lin Zhiwei followed with a sacrifice bunt to put runners on first and third. Lin induced Lin Li into an infield grounder and then struck out Lin Anker to end the inning.
